Subject: East Hartford, CT: Staff Engineer/Senior Research Engineer: Data Mining/Diagnostics (64284) at United Technologies Corporation

Job Number: 64284-02

United Technologies Corporation, a Fortune top 50 company is a dynamic global corporation operating at the leading edge of commercial and military aviation, aerospace systems, climate control, elevator design, security and fire protection as well as hydrogen fuel cell development.

The candidate is expected to interact with United Technologies Research Center (UTRC) Program Offices and United Technologies Corporation (UTC) business units to enhance existing programs and support efforts involving decision support, diagnostics, prognostics and health monitoring system solutions, data mining methodologies and change and anomaly detection methods.

The candidate must be able to work effectively in a multidisciplinary, multinational team environment focused on innovation, have exceptional communication skills, and be capable of interacting with the UTRC management team. Additionally, the candidate must be able to provide timely, accurate and detailed reports and presentations.

The successful candidate will be expected to:

  • Analyze large data sets using data mining, machine learning, pattern recognition, and/or statistical methods such as robust hypothesis testing.
  • Generate actionable insights for improving product quality, optimizing system performance, etc.
  • Design and carry out experiments to evaluate different algorithms and there impact on UTC products.
  • Research and explore new methods in the areas of data mining, machine learning, pattern recognition, decision making, game theory, data and information fusion, and statistical methods.
  • Proactively identify areas for further investigation, support critical decisions on business strategies and new product possibilities.
  • Author technical papers; be active in internal and external networks and, in general, be an expert in the field of advance data analysis.
Required: M.S. in Computer Science, Electrical or Computer Engineering, Mathematics or Statistics.

Preferred: Ph.D. in Computer Science, Electrical or Computer Engineering, Mathematics or Statistics, plus 2-5 years of industrial or academic experience after completion of the Ph.D. in disciplines as outlined above.

Expert knowledge and a minimum of 2-5 years of industrial or academic experience (post M.S.) in at least one of the following: (1) multi-sensor data fusion for context-specific decision support relevant to diagnostic, prognostic and health monitoring system applications, or (2) data mining, pattern recognition, machine learning and robust hypothesis testing for stationary and non-stationary processes in discrete or continuous variables. A detailed understanding of data warehousing would be a plus.

Demonstrated ability to work on a team to successfully achieve desired technical outcomes within time and budget constraints.

Demonstrated record of technical contributions, including publications in refereed technical journals.

Excellent communication skills; innovative strategic and technical thinker; high energy; team player.
